YK05 YJC is a 2005 Renault Modus in Silver with a 1,390c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56.3%.
Across all 2005 Renault Modus models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.1% with a typical mileage of 54,840 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Modus fails its MOT is coil spring broken, accounting for 17,600 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YK05 YJC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Modus typ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this Renault Modus is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
